Flora Letanka is Executive Director for Network Development at Teach First, the largest educational charity in the UK. She is in charge of mobilising high-impact networks of Teach First alumni, schools and others, to ensure that every child gets an outstanding education.
She is also a mum to three young children.
Here she speaks to Verena Hefti, Leaders Plus CEO and Founder, about being an Exec Director whilst having young children.
She discusses:
- How to remain visible whilst on maternity leave and keep progressing your career
- Working with your maternity cover to ensure the best outcomes
- What is needed for an Exec Director role
- Failures and challenges she has experienced
- Parental guilt
